Police to target seatbelt usage in upcoming blitz

2009-04-15 / Local News

Comet staff report

Three law enforcement agencies in Carroll County will be taking part in a rural demonstration project to increase seatbelt usage, particularly in pickup trucks.

The targeted enforcement will run from April 24 through May 8. Agencies participating are the Carroll County Sheriff's Department, and Delphi and Flora police departments.

Carroll County is one of 20 counties in Indiana selected for the targeted blitz. These counties were selected based on their high rates of unrestrained injuries over the past five years as well as being in the lower 50% of Indiana's population by county.
